EDITORS COMMENTS
This striking print captures a satirical illustration from La Baionnette, a French magazine known for its colorful and humorous take on the events of World War I. Created by Maurice Neumont in 1915, the image features Ferdinand de Bulgaria, the monarch of Bulgaria from 1887 to 1918, amidst symbols representing the belligerents of the war.
Neumont's intricate engraving skillfully combines elements of caricature with historical accuracy, offering a unique perspective on the political landscape of Europe during this tumultuous period. The detailed depiction of Ferdinand de Bulgaria highlights his role in aligning his country with the Central Powers during World War I.
